The CCC Care and Support Team offers practical, compassionate assistance to church members and families experiencing illness, bereavement, crisis, isolation, or another significant need.

Working under pastoral leadership, the team listens, checks in, coordinates approved support, and helps connect people with pastoral care or appropriate community services. We serve with prayer, wisdom and respect for every person’s dignity and privacy.

How We Support Our Church Family

  • Receive care needs through approved church channels and confirm what support is requested.
  • Offer appropriate check-ins, visits, meals, transportation or other practical help when authorized.
  • Coordinate with pastoral leaders when spiritual care, crisis response or further follow-up is needed.
  • Maintain appropriate, limited records of assigned support and completed follow-up.
  • Keep a current list of approved church and community referral resources.

Our Ministry Rhythm

  • Weekly: Review assigned care needs and complete agreed check-ins.
  • Monthly: Meet for prayer, resource review and ministry training.
  • Urgent needs: Notify the designated pastoral leader and follow the approved response process.
